A pantry challenge basically means to go through your cupboards, refrigerator, and freezer, do a good clean out of anything that may not be usable anymore, and take inventory of everything else. Then, you make a meal plan based on that inventory. The goal is to buy as little as possible besides perishables during the course [...]
